Я хотел бы, чтобы в одном домене были разные приложения, использующие Heroku.

Из-за имени домена я хотел бы получить доступ к приложениям с помощью папок (mydomain.com/app) вместо использования поддоменов (app.mydomain.com), возможно ли это? Спасибо

0
Victor 25 Мар 2010 в 02:52

2 ответа

Лучший ответ

Не существует типа перезаписи URL-адреса, к которому у вас есть доступ, он сделает это за вас. Вы можете создать «заглушку» на основе Siantra, которая позволяет вам определять эти типы URL-адресов, но она должна будет эффективно перенаправлять вас на версию поддомена.

Мне пришлось бы сыграть в адвоката дьявола и спросить, почему вы хотите, чтобы имена вещей были обозначены как / app вместо использования поддоменов. Поддомены предлагают гораздо большую гибкость и намного менее хрупкие, чем необходимость постоянной переписывания URL-адресов на основе первого элемента «косая черта».

0
Derek P. 25 Мар 2010 в 03:25
Привет, Дерек, это только из-за маркетинга: в моем конкретном случае mydomain.com/app звучит лучше, чем app.mydomain.com
 – 
Victor
25 Мар 2010 в 04:34

Вы не можете сделать это с помощью heroku - он предполагает структуру каталогов приложения Rails.

0
Toby Hede 25 Мар 2010 в 03:07